The ESU #8 Elementary Art Show was held April 11-16th with over 300 attendees.

In recognition of ESU #8's 40th year of service to schools, former ESU #8 Art Consultant, Ray Ahrens, judged the entries. Ray started the ESU #8 Art Program in 1969.

Lower Elementary Best of Show Artwork selected by Ray Arhends.

Fourth grade student Jordan Murray was awarded the Lower Elementary Best of Show award. Ray is pictured above placing the ribbon on Jordan’s artwork.

Fifth grader, MacKenzie Wiseman received the Upper Elementary Best of Show honor. Ray is placing her ribbon on her artwork below.

Upper Elementary Best of Show being selected by Ray Arhens.

Both artists are students of Mary Pfanstiel at Neligh-Oakdale.

The ESU #8 High School Art Show was held in Neligh at the Riverside Park Pavillion from April 21st - 23rd. There were over 800 pieces on display from 16 schools. These schools included: Battle Creek, Clearwater, Elgin, Elkhorn Valley, Ewing, Madison, Neligh-Oakdale, Norfolk Junior High, Norfolk Senior High, O'Neill, Orchard, Plainview, Pope John, Stanton, Verdigre, and West Holt.

High School Best of Show Oil Painting

Randel Anderson, Artist and Instructor from Norfolk, judged the show. He chose an oil painting (pictured below)

as the Best of Show. The artist is Ciera Kracl, a senior at O'Neill Public. Her Art Instructor is Kevin McNichols.

Randel Anderson also gave out eleven Outstanding Merit ribbons. Pictures of these pieces have been posted to the ESU #8 Art Department web page.
